Output 18203b0c971668d5501d088de4aeb71b84a48aca353e62a21e317d1a2f3f24b2:2

value
366985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5a8b781a153fc2a8121d734eb146231b777d5e OP_EQUAL
address
37C8wDX8ND9MSwpuK95BmCPKtUSWnSMSBt
transaction
18203b0c971668d5501d088de4aeb71b84a48aca353e62a21e317d1a2f3f24b2
spent
true